KCNA7 Rabbit Polyclonal Antibody (APC-Cy7)

KCNA7 Rabbit Polyclonal Antibody (APC-Cy7) is a APC/Cy7 conjugated antibody targeting KCNA7. This antibody is suitable for IF. It exhibits reactivity with Human, Mouse samples.
